Bram Stoker's Dracula (1992) is more than just a horror movie; it is a celebration of the "grand guignol" style of filmmaking. It managed to honor the source material while reinventing the protagonist for a modern audience. Though nearly thirty years old, its influence on the aesthetic of the supernatural remains unparalleled, proving that some stories, much like the Count himself, never truly die.
